Job Summary
Repair all material handling equipment including mechanical, hydraulic, electrical, pneumatics, and electronic systems across the Melrose Park Complex facilities. Perform maintenance and repair functions on automated and mechanized equipment such as conveyors, cranes, and balers, alongside general building repairs, grounds upkeep, and snow plow operations. Identify and separate recyclable items including scrap metal and batteries. Operate hand and power tools, forklifts, man-lifts, and pallet jacks while maintaining basic computer skills and reading hazardous material labels. Follow company policies for work orders and inventories. This role supports a company that values innovation and customer service in a fast-paced environment.
